Mustang Volleyball Wants to “Raise the Bar” in 2023

“We are excited to see what progress can be made this season after seeing the improvement from last year,” said head coach Justin Nihart.

The Mustang volleyball team finished 5-20 a year ago, a four-win increase from 2021.  This year’s team features 10 seniors and four key returning players.  Seniors Brianna Bunde, McKenze Atwood, Summer Van Der Vliet, Alexis Wienacht, Ivy Haug, Julie Mauszycki, Lauren Grinde, Hillary Hastings, and Nevaeh Grann will be joined by juinors Madelyn Wenzel, Emery Pearson, and Abby Wagner as players to watch this year.

“We are hoping to get off to a good start at the beginning of the season to build confidence before we head into our conference play.  We know that every night will present a great challenge and opponent when looking at both our Region 3A and Dak XII Conference.  Our season’s motto is ‘Raise the Bar’, in which we have goals of continuing to climb the standings in both our region and conference,” added Nihart.

Tri-Valley will travel to Garretson on Tuesday, August 22nd and then host Parker on Thursday, August 24th to start the 2023 season.
